Inter are Serie A champions once more.
They defeated bitter rivals AC Milan 2-1 in their league encounter on Monday night to capture their 20th Scudetto.
Marcus Thuram celebrated like crazy after the match, sending Inter Milan fans into a frenzy.
After the final whistle was blown, Tikus put his Inter jersey on the Milan corner flag. He then raised and waved the flag as he celebrated winning his first league championship in Italy.

Thuram won't mind the backlash as he finally accomplished his dream of being a league champion.
He played a huge part as well in Inter regaining the Serie A title, scoring 12 goals and dishing out seven assists in the league this season, per the BBC.
One of his goals came in Monday's victory, a spectacular solo effort that sealed not only the win but also the championship for Inter.
He latched onto a long ball down the left flank and was given time to operate by a Milan defender. Thuram made him pay, cutting in before smashing a shot from outside the box into the bottom corner to score Inter's second goal.
Fikayo Tomori pulled a goal back for Milan in the 80th minute, setting up a tense finish.
Tempers flared in the closing minutes of the match, with the referee issuing three red cards.
